Spectral Tower is a role-playing game where you navigate a towering structure floor by floor, switching between a top-down view for exploration and a first-person perspective during combat. The story follows a group of morally flawed individuals drawn to a remote desert town, each burdened by their own past. As they ascend the mysterious tower at the continent's center, the game blends dungeon crawling with turn-based battles, requiring strategy to overcome increasingly difficult challenges. The game stands out for its dual-camera approach, which creates a distinct rhythm between exploration and combat. Though released in 1996, its focus on methodical progression and character-driven narrative has earned it a cult following among classic RPG fans. The tower’s shifting layout and escalating threats keep the experience tense, with each climb feeling like a test of skill and preparation. Idea Factory’s early work here laid the groundwork for a series that later expanded on its core mechanics.
Sinners are being drawn to a nameless town somewhere in Neverland, as if they were being attracted like iron to a magnet. Some had been gathering people for war, while others had been hurting others for their own gain. It was as if they all had their own cross to bear. In the middle of the continent, rose the Spectral Tower, which reflected in their eyes. It is said that a new world will open up for those who can make it to the top of that tower...
